如何創建產品路線圖/Roadmap?

2021-01-05 人人都是產品經理

筆者根據自身學習和實踐經歷對Scrum框架的流程做了總結,共有7篇,本文是Scrum框架的第2篇:建立產品路線圖。

筆者根據自身學習和實踐經歷對Scrum框架的流程做了總結,共有7篇。做這個總結的原因,一來是想梳理出一個可以幫助新人將Scrum落地執行的實踐手冊,二來是想通過分享自己的經驗引發大家的思考並指正筆者的不足。本文是Scrum框架的第二篇:建立產品路線圖。

產品路線圖簡介

產品路線圖是產品需求在時間軸上的總體視圖,它是產品需求與其完成時間的概覽,可以使用產品路線圖來對需求進行分類、排定優先級,然後確定發布時間表。產品路線圖宏觀的展示了產品的發展方向以及開發團隊何時實現目標。有效的路線圖不僅是一個強調產品發布和功能的時間表:它是一個動態的文檔,產品負責人會在項目進行過程中根據實際情況不斷更新,所以在創建產品路線圖的初期,對需求、工作量、優先級、完成時間的估算不要求也無法很精確,這些內容都是隨著項目進行不斷細化調整的。

產品路線圖是產品負責人推動項目發展的重要工具,它告訴我們每個階段應該做什麼。在下圖中,可以看到兩個並行的產品路線圖涵蓋了12個月的開發時間範圍。產品路線圖的第一行是時間軸,第一列是項目名與版本號,版本號與時間軸的交叉點描述的是對應的版本涵蓋的功能特性。這樣就能直觀的看到,要在什麼時間做哪個版本,以及該版本所含哪些功能了。

如果產品負責人計劃在2017Q2末期啟動設計進程,那麼就在二月時知道是時候開始考慮設計所需的開銷和資源。有了這個遠見,就可以提前開始去實施這些計劃,以便資源能夠及時地準備好並保證任務的完成。簡言之,產品路線圖應該能夠讓產品負責人和項目團隊長遠地了解產品計劃,並提供關於實現這些目標和時間節點的指導。

產品路線圖分類

的服務對象可以是某個單一產品,也可以是一組產品。

單一產品路線圖

多個產品路線圖

創建產品路線圖步驟步驟1:識別分解產品需求

產品願景由許多產品特性所構成,產品的需求分為內部需求和外部需求,內部需求來自產品戰略,外部需求來自市場調研,具體方法這裡不展開討論。在產品路線圖中顯示出的需求可能存在不同的層級:主題和特性。主題是需求的邏輯上或業務流程上的分類,特性是指某一具體的功能。比如在設計工具Sketch中,編輯屬於一個邏輯上的分類,編輯就是主題。而對圖層進行放大、縮小、合併等具體功能,就屬於特性。因為放大、縮小、合併等功能從邏輯上分類都屬於對圖層進行編輯,所以特性和主題是從屬關係。總之,這一步要求產品負責人和項目團隊梳理出並確定產品需求(主題和特性),創建最初的產品代辦列表(Product Backlog)。

步驟2:產品需求歸類分組

確認了產品的需求之後,需要對需求進行整理歸類,即:按業務流程或功能邏輯把這些需求分成特定的主題。對需求分組時要考慮的問題包括:產品的使用方式和使用流程?哪些特性是客戶要連續使用的?哪些特性是用戶低頻使用的?提供某一特性後,會對用戶的使用造成什麼影響?項目團隊能否識別出需求的技術相似性或依賴性?用這些問題的答案來確認產品應有哪些主題(分類),然後根據這些主題把特性歸類。

上圖是用MindManager梳理需求的一個例子,文件管理是一個主題,屬於這個主題的特性有:文件導入、文件導出、文件保存和文件刪除四個特性。當然,也可以用Excel進行 梳理。

步驟3:產品需求估算排序

大致估算實現需求所需的工作量,並且對產品需求進行優先級排序。為需求的價值和工作量估算或者評分是對需求排序的第一步,也是關鍵的一步。

第一步,評估每一項需求的價值,並進行量化(給需求的用戶價值和商業價值打分)

在評估需求的優先級時,可以根據自身能力和資源選擇合適方法。因為我做的是智能硬體的而不是純網際網路產品,所以在項目的概念驗證階段,會通過面對面訪談和問卷的形式進行目標用戶調研並建立用戶畫像。然後對用戶畫像進行優先級的初步排序優先級高的用戶畫像中的需求一般優先級就會高於其他的需求。還要考慮需求的商業價值、研發成本、緊急程度、與產品目標的契合程度,還可能用到馬斯洛需求層次理論、KANO模型、雷達圖等。

總之,對需求的價值有了判斷之後,要和項目干係人確認並獲得支持,一定要把需求的價值進行量化,給需求的價值打分,這裡的分值只是相對分值。

*篇幅所限,評估需求優先級的方法在本文中不詳細展開,因為重點是講述敏捷框架,這裡只做簡單概述,如果想了解的人比較多,後面會單獨寫一篇*

第二步,評估每一項需求的工作量,並進行量化(給完成需求的難易程度打分)

這裡需要獲得開發團隊的支持,由他們來判斷完成每項需求所需要的工作量。和需求的價值量化一樣,需求的工作量也是相對的,選擇一項團隊認為工作量適中的需求來評分,然後將這項需求作為參考系,再通過判斷其他需求與這項參考系需求在實現上難易程度的差距,進而得到對其他需求的工作量分值。估算的準確性,基本上取決於開發團隊的經驗和能力。

這裡經常用到的方法是斐波那契數列方法,斐波那契數列又稱為黃金分割數列,指的是這樣一個數列:1、1、2、3、5、8、13、21、…,這個數列從第三項開始,每一項都等於前兩項之和,隨著數列項數的增加,前一項與後一項之比越來越逼近黃金分割的數值。開發團隊中的每個人用斐波那契數列中的數字給主題或特性打分,先就一個參考系需求的工作量達成一致,然後每個人再根據參考系需求來為其他的主題或特性打分。

比如開發團隊就「放大」功能的工作量達成一致為5,那麼「縮小」功能的工作量也會是5。當開發團隊成員給出的分數存在很大差異時,最好讓打最高分和打最低分的人說明原因,可能是對需求的理解出現了偏差,這時要進一步細化需求,讓開發團隊明確功能後再次重新打分,如果這次分歧不大,那麼出現頻率較高的分數即可作為最終分數。

第三步,確定需求的相對優先級

相對優先級是指一項需求相對於其他需求的優先程度。相對優先級=價值/工作量。這個公式可以讓高價值低工作量的需求具備較高的優先級,使低價值高工作量需求具備較低的優先級。這樣用價值的分數除以工作量的分數就得到優先級的分數。確定了優先級的需求列表就稱為產品待辦列表,有了產品待辦列表之後就可以向產品路線圖中添加發布目標了。

步驟4:確定需求時間框架

第一次創建產品路線圖時,產品需求發布的時間框架是比較粗略的,要思考一下路線圖上各個分組的大致時間框架。然後為項目的發布選擇一個合適的迭代周期(時間增量),比如一周、兩周、一個月、一個季度或固定的天數。然後將產品代辦列表中的需求分配到每個迭代周期中去。隨著項目的進展,要及時更新產品路線圖。

上圖為UXPressia在2017年底發布的產品路線圖,UXPressia將迭代周期設為3個月:Q4 2017、Q1 2018、Q2 2018、Q3 2018、Q4 2018,然後將產品待辦事件一條一條的分配到各個迭代周期中,產品路線圖就這樣完成了。

常用工具

國外有很多專門製作產品路線圖的工具,大多收費,這裡推薦幾個,感興趣的同學可以自己去了解一下:

ProductPlan:https://www.productplan.com/

RoadMunk:https://roadmunk.com/

Trello:https://trello.com/

Craft:https://craft.io/

Aha:https://www.aha.io/

寫在結尾

如果發現本文有不足之處歡迎留言指正,如果對本文內容有疑問請留言提問,筆者看到會馬上回復或者補充更多內容,謝謝。

相關閱讀

敏捷實踐01:如何確定產品願景?

 

本文由 @ 少穻 原創發布於人人都是產品經理。未經許可,禁止轉載。

題圖來自unsplash,基於CC0協議

收藏已收藏 | {{ postmeta.bookmark }} 點讚已贊 | {{ postmeta.postlike }}

相關焦點

  • 託福詞彙之「road map"路線圖有哪些深意
    「路線圖」的這個比喻意來自英語,是road map或roadmap的直譯。   road map在英語裡也是個新詞。2000年,英國牛津大學出版社推出的Oxford Advanced Learner’s Dictionary(《牛津高階英語詞典》)第六版還沒有收錄這個詞。
  • 「路線圖」是怎麼回事?
    其實,「路線圖」的這個比喻意來自英語,是road map或roadmap的直譯。road map在英語裡也是個新詞。road map不僅僅是一個地區的道路圖,更是為駕車人準備的行車路線圖。road map的第二個釋義是引申義:a set of instructions or suggestions about how to do sth. or find out about sth.。road map不再是一張地圖,而是實施一項行動的計劃或方案。
  • 英語流行語:"路線圖"的故事
    「路線圖」的這個比喻意來自英語,是road map或roadmap的直譯。   road map在英語裡也是個新詞。2000年,英國牛津大學出版社推出的Oxford Advanced Learner’s Dictionary(《牛津高階英語詞典》)第六版還沒有收錄這個詞。
  • 產品路線圖需要具備什麼要素?
    什麼是產品路線圖呢?它是傳達產品戰略方向的生動、可視化文檔,能夠幫助產品經理明確產品戰略以及落地路線等。01 Roadmap的目的是什麼?產品路線圖是傳達產品戰略方向的生動、可視化文檔。這些高層次的總結將所有涉及產品管理和產品開發的活動部分結合在一起。他們傳達了兩個願望(通過產品願景)和計劃(通過倡議),同時也將產品戰略與公司戰略聯繫起來。有效地完成後,產品路線圖將傳達您正在構建的內容背後的「原因」。然而,這並不是路線圖的唯一目標。
  • 產品規劃藍Roadmap長什麼樣子?
    編輯導語:產品規劃藍圖通常可以稱之為「Roadmap」,它既能表達出產品未來成功的樣子,又能看出在產品生命周期過程中通過哪些步驟一步步讓產品走向成功的。那麼,Roadmap究竟長什麼樣子呢?我們跟著本文作者的腳步,一起去看一看。一、什麼是Roadmap?1.
  • 產品規劃藍圖:Roadmap長什麼樣子?
    編輯導語:產品規劃藍圖通常可以稱之為「Roadmap」,它既能表達出產品未來成功的樣子,又能看出在產品生命周期過程中通過哪些步驟一步步讓產品走向成功的。那麼,Roadmap究竟長什麼樣子呢?我們跟著本文作者的腳步,一起去看一看。
  • Microsoft Teams迎來Project與Roadmap功能集成
    微軟在今日的一篇博客文章中宣布了面向 Microsoft Teams 用戶的兩項新功能,分別是 Project 和 Roadmap 應用工具的集成。藉助兩款新程序,用戶可在不切出 Microsoft Teams 的情況下,輕鬆管理、追蹤和協作團隊項目,以及創新新項目或路線圖。
  • Skyworks最新5G PA Roadmap路線圖
    Skyworks 最新5G PA Roadmap(可以配MTK,高通,三星平臺的RFFE)SWKS 5G產品重點領域sub 6GHz(FR1)和MMWave(FR2) SWKS5G產品重點領域
  • 微軟宣布面向Microsoft Teams用戶兩項新功能 Project和Roadmap
    原標題:Microsoft Teams迎來Project與Roadmap功能集成   微軟在今日的一篇博客文章中宣布了面向 Microsoft Teams 用戶的兩項新功能,分別是 Project 和 Roadmap 應用工具的集成。
  • ...Teams用戶推出兩項新功能 Project和Roadmap應用工具集成
    微軟在今日的一篇博客文章中宣布了面向 Microsoft Teams 用戶的兩項新功能,分別是 Project 和 Roadmap 應用工具的集成。藉助兩款新程序,用戶可在不切出 Microsoft Teams 的情況下,輕鬆管理、追蹤和協作團隊項目,以及創新新項目或路線圖。
  • 超詳細的人工智慧專家路線圖
    這是一家德國軟體公司 AMAI GmbH 近期發布的 GitHub 項目——AI 專家路線圖(AI-Expert-Roadmap)。該路線圖幾乎涵蓋了 AI 領域所有的知識點,並且每個知識點都有詳細的文檔。有了這個路線圖的指導,或許能幫助你快速入門乃至成為 AI 領域的佼佼者。該項目上線短短幾天,已經收穫了 2.1k 星。
  • 開源Web 開發平臺 Meteor 的路線圖
    Meteor是一個開源的的Web開發框架,可以幫助你在短時間內創建高質量的Web應用程式,無論你是有經驗的開發者還是新手。
  • 超詳細人工智慧專家路線圖,GitHub2.1k星
    如果你想成為數據科學家、機器學習或者 AI 專家,而又苦於找不到合適的學習方法,本文將提供一組思路清晰、簡單易懂的人工智慧專家路線圖。這是一家德國軟體公司 AMAI GmbH 近期發布的 GitHub 項目——AI 專家路線圖(AI-Expert-Roadmap)。該路線圖幾乎涵蓋了 AI 領域所有的知識點,並且每個知識點都有詳細的文檔。
  • Firefox 2018 Roadmap:更快更個性化,加強隱私保護
    Mozilla 公布了 Firefox 2018 Roadmap,表示在 2018 年 Firefox 將會變得更快且更具個性化,還會改善移動版本,以及加強對安全隱私的保護。點此查看 Firefox 2018 詳細的產品路線圖。原文:https://wiki.mozilla.org/Firefox/Roadmap 編譯:開源中國
  • 月考+2017年成為網絡開發者的路線圖
    2017年成為網絡開發者的路線圖    下面你將會看到一些圖表集合,這些圖表顯示了你想成為前端、後端或者devops需要走過的路以及需要掌握的技術。DevOps路線總結    如果你認為上述的路線圖有可以改進的地方,請做一些改進並發起pull requests
  • DevOps成長路線圖
    這裡我列出了 DevOps方面的經典書籍 ,並附加上一份學習路線圖,它告訴你作為DevOps工程師到底要具備什麼?說實話,涉及的知識面很廣,我也在不斷學習!方法論DevOps方法論的主要來源是Agile, Lean 和TOC, 獨創的方法論是持續交付。DevOps經典圖書下面這些書籍都很經典!!
  • 跑個 GitHub 評分如何?
    本周 star 增長數:2300+New machine-learning-roadmap 是一個路線圖,它將機器學習中許多最重要的概念串聯起來,並告知你如何學習它們以及使用什麼工具來執行它們。機器學習資源:如何學習機器學習呢?
  • GitHub公開產品路線圖
    GitHub一直以來都非常積極的發布新功能,為了讓用戶更清楚官方正在進行的計劃,以及即將到來的新功能,官方發布了GitHub公開路線圖(GitHub Public Roadmap),這讓用戶能夠掌握,在未來幾個季度,GitHub將會發布的新功能以及相關消息。
  • vcpkg更新及產品路線圖
    在這篇文章中,我們將分享有關vcpkg 2020.04發布版本的一些信息以及vcpkg的路線圖(roadmap),我們會在這裡持續地發布有關vcpkg的最新消息。vcpkg三月活動首先我們想感謝所有vcpkg項目的貢獻者們。
  • JetBrains 發布基於 IntelliJ 的 IDE 2020 年功能路線圖
    上個月 JetBrains 發布了 IntelliJ 平臺 2020 年路線圖,現在作為 2020 年規劃中的另一部分,JetBrains 又發布了基於 IntelliJ 的 IDE 2020